Quick insertion type structure for guide rail meter
By introducing a wedge-shaped matching design with a locking block and slot between the guide rail and the base, combined with a spring and pull rod structure, the problem of loose connection of the guide rail is solved, achieving a stable connection and convenient disassembly, thus improving the stability and portability of the device.

AI Technical Summary
The existing quick-connect structure of rail-mounted energy meters lacks a locking device, making the connection easy to loosen, which poses risks to electrical equipment and personal safety.
The design employs a wedge-shaped matching of locking blocks and slots, combined with a spring and pull rod structure, to achieve a stable connection between the guide rail body and the base, and to secure it by automatically engaging the locking blocks into the slots.
This improves the stability of the connection between the guide rail and the base, enhances the stability and portability of the device, and reduces equipment damage and safety risks.

DETAILED DESCRIPTION
[0020] The technical scheme in the utility model is further explained below in connection with drawings and embodiments.
[0021] As Figs. 1-3 The utility model embodiment proposes a kind of quick insertion structure for guide rail table, including:
[0022] Guide rail table body 1, guide rail table body 1 is prior art, and working principle is based on electromagnetic induction principle.When current passes through the current coil of electric energy meter, a magnetic field proportional to current will be generated, and the voltage in voltage coil will generate a rotating torque in magnetic field, so that the rotating disk of electric energy meter rotates, and the rotating speed of rotating disk is proportional to the product of current and voltage, i.e. the amount of electric energy consumption, the rotating number of rotating disk is calculated, and the amount of electric energy consumption can be accurately measured, which will not be described here, and base 2 is installed on guide rail table body 1, and a plurality of installation slots 3 are formed in base 2;Plug-in assembly;A plurality of first wiring posts 4 are installed on guide rail table body 1, a plurality of second wiring posts 5 are installed in a plurality of installation slots 3, a plurality of first wiring posts 4 and a plurality of second wiring posts 5 are one-to-one corresponding, a plurality of first wiring posts 4 are slid in a plurality of installation slots 3 respectively, and two fixed assemblies are installed on base 2;
[0023] Fixed assembly includes fixed slot 6 and sliding cavity 7 formed in base 2, a plurality of springs 8 are fixedly connected on the inner wall of sliding cavity 7, sliding plate 9 is slidably connected in sliding cavity 7, and sliding plate 9 is fixedly connected on a plurality of springs 8, clamping block 10 is fixedly connected on sliding plate 9, fixed block 11 is fixedly connected on the side wall of guide rail table body 1, clamping slot 12 is formed in fixed block 11, clamping block 10 is wedge-shaped, clamping block 10 and clamping slot 12 are shape-matched, pull rod is slidably penetrated on base 2, and pull rod is fixedly connected on sliding plate 9, fixed block 11 is slid in fixed slot 6, pull ring 14 is fixedly connected on pull rod, so as to facilitate user to pull pull rod, and the portability of device is improved;
[0024] The base 2 is provided with two connecting grooves 13 away from the end face of the guide rail surface body 1, and the end face of the base 2 away from the guide rail surface body 1 is provided with anti-skid lines, so that the stability of the installation of the base 2 is improved, the guide rail surface body 1 and the base 2 are both provided with anti-skid pads, the material of the anti-skid pads is rubber, so that the stability and the sealing performance of the connection between the guide rail surface body 1 and the base 2 are improved, and the side wall of the guide rail surface body 1 is fixedly connected with a handle 15, so that the user can pull the guide rail body 1, and the portability of the device is improved.
[0025] The detailed working process of the utility model is as follows:
[0026] Firstly, the user can install the base 2 in the corresponding position through the connecting grooves 13 on the base 2, so that the user can install the device, the portability of the device is improved, then the user aligns the first connecting post 4 on the guide rail surface body 1 with the installation groove 3, then pushes the guide rail surface body 1, so that the first connecting post 4 on the guide rail surface body 1 is inserted into the base 2, the fixed block 11 on the guide rail surface body 1 can be moved into the fixed groove 6, the fixed block 11 can push the clamping block 10, the spring 8 in the sliding cavity 7 is contracted, the clamping block 10 is automatically contracted into the sliding cavity 7, when the clamping groove 12 on the fixed block 11 is opposite to the clamping block 10, the spring 8 is automatically reset, the clamping block 10 can be automatically moved into the clamping groove 12, the fixing of the guide rail surface body 1 is realized, meanwhile, the first connecting post 4 can contact the second connecting post 5, so that the original screw wiring structure is changed into a straight insertion type, so that the wiring is more convenient, and the guide rail surface body 1 and the base 2 are fixed through the clamping block 10, so that the connection between the guide rail surface body 1 and the base 2 is more stable, the stability of the device is improved, when the user needs to disassemble the guide rail surface body 1 and the base 2, the user pulls the pull ring 14, so that the clamping block 10 is pulled out of the clamping groove 12, so that the guide rail surface body 1 and the base 2 are separated, and the portability of the device is improved.
